Gone Home
 – 

Amazing Narrative, Good Game

The atmosphere and setting were wonderful and effectivly added to the mood and story. The house seemed believable and inviting as well as haunting and mysterious that lent a superb sense of eeriness to the exploration. Sam's story unfolds at a perfect steady pace and never seems forced or unbelievable. Subtle nuisances to the decore and items placed through out really add great depth and forsight into the characters and their actions. I was born in 1987 so a few of the references to the 90s were lost on me but it seemed familar enough to instill a bit of nostalgia. My only complaint is that it was a bit short. I found almost everything in the house and (based on internet searches) discovered 95% of the story and the game only clocked in at about 2:30. I also think the gaming aspect of the game could have been enhanced a wee bit but I understand its omission because the story really takes center stage. Fanatsic experience overall.

BioShock Infinite
 – 

Boring, crude and non-immersive

I really didn't like this game. I have to admit it's cleverly conceived and it played without a hitch on my setup, but there was something crude and simple-minded about the execution of the game world which turned me off. First of al, the world of BioShock Infinite is wildly improbable, a violation of all known laws of physics and technology. Set in a sort of 1911 American universe there are so many contradictions and impossibilities it is difficult to embrace this world, even considering that for video games we always have to bring a large amount of willing suspension of disbelief.

The graphics are crude and cartoonish, the characters are flat, mechanical and one-dimensional. It rather looks like the garish display of a pinball machine. The bright illustrator graphics and improbable physics subvert the necessary feeling of immersion, which I think is necessary for the shooter genre. The historical references and iconography I found not only improbable, but somewhat offensive. Symbolism of American patriotism and revivalist Christianity are distorted and inverted to form the phisosophical basis of this dystopia. Magic, which plays a large role in this game, seems out of place in the ersatz world of 1911. The combat mechanics lack subtlety and are pretty easy on medium setting. Though there are numerous robots in the game, the rest of the characters, the entire population of this city in the clouds, is robotic, soulless.

These are my impressions from playing the game for only several hours. Perhaps after more hours of gameplay I might come to appreciate the refinements of plot, but I have little hope. As in the case of all games, what people like is a very individual thing, and others seem to have liked this game a lot. I am giving only my personal impresion. I'm just saying that at least one veteran gamer found this game boring, slightly repulsive and definitely non-immersive. Individual experience may differ.

XCOM: Enemy Unknown - Elite Edition
 – 

Needs tweaks, but it's a blast

I just got this, and really love it overall. But yes, it needs some interface tweaks.

For instance: need to be able to skip the opening graphics. After the 20th time, I don't need to be reminded that it's Feral, and 2K, and the Unreal engine. Seriously, let me skip this!

Need to be able to restart a level without having to go back to a saved game.

Skip cut scenes for sure.

But aside from those needed interface tweaks, I am really enjoying the game. A good, strategy-oriented Warcraft (no twitch reflexes needed).
